The 2020 BMC Bikes of Team NTT

Team Dimension Data becomes Team NTT for 2020, and ENVE remains as a leading equipment partner for the World Tour program. BMC, which came on as the bicycle partner in 2019, is back once again and offers the riders multiple bike options depending on the race parcours and their riding style.

From the aero Timemachine Road to the Teammachine SLR Disc, riders have the option for the very best in aero or climbing efficiency. Both bikes are disc brake equipped, something that the team decided to go all-in on with only a few exceptions at the start of the 2019 season. In addition to bike selection, the riders have their choice of ENVE 3.4 Disc, 5.6 Disc, 7.8 Disc, or 4.5 AR wheels. More often than not, riders opt for the 5.6 Disc unless it’s a true climbing day, then the 3.4 Disc becomes the preferred option. The 4.5 AR is the go-to throughout the cobbled classics. ENVE already offers tubeless compatibility on nearly every wheel in the line and the team is increasingly taking advantage of the benefits of the system.

With 2020 marking our fifth year with the program, we can’t help but reflect on some of the product development that goes directly back to working with the team. The AR line of wheels (4.5 AR and 3.4 AR) are the direct result of the team wanting a wheel that offered the aerodynamics our SES line is known for, while using a high volume 28-32 mm tire during the cobbled classics. The development and testing of the SES Disc rear wheel is another product that the team played an essential role in helping ensure it was capable of winning at the highest level. Most recently, the team logged tens of thousands of miles on the ENVE hubs to prove they were more than up to the task to deliver years of trouble-free riding to our customers.

Frames – BMC Teammachine SLR Disc / BMC Timemachine Road
Wheels – ENVE SES 3.4 Disc / ENVE SES 5.6 Disc
Tires – Vittoria
Crankset – ROTOR 2InPower
Pedals – Shimano Dura-Ace
Drivetrain – Shimano Di2 Dura-Ace Hydro
Handlebar – ENVE SES Aero Handlebar / BMC Integrated Bar and Stem
Brakes – Shimano Dura-Ace Hydro Disc Flat-Mount
Saddle – Selle Italia
